【技术实现步骤摘要】
一种知识图谱分析系统及方法
[0001]本申请涉及知识图谱关系
,尤其涉及一种知识图谱分析系统及方法。
技术介绍
[0002]传统的系统通常是由客户进行信息的整理录入,系统研发时候通过需求的分析调研,理清业务信息,交由系统开发人员开发出需求系统功能。通常使用传统数据库存储客户业务信息,其传统数据库预先定义了数据表模式,固定实体和关系的属性,查询关系时通过连接如JOIN操作。
[0003]但目前传统的数据库预先定义了数据表模式,无法灵活改变实体和关系的属性。查询关系时需要大量连接操作,在数据量很大时效率尤其低下,甚至无法返回结果。例如查询重点人的关系网络时,就需要在不同的实体表(人,车,户籍,案件等表)间进行大量的连接操作。如果系统中的业务表有修改,则需要开发人员修改表修改数据,这样的传统方式无法灵活的定义数据模式,管理数据间的关系,无法高效查询或遍历关系数据,没有深层次的关联关系挖掘能力。
技术实现思路
[0004]本申请提供一种知识图谱分析系统及方法,以解决传统数据库中无法灵活改变实体和关系的 ...
【技术保护点】
【技术特征摘要】
1.一种知识图谱分析系统,其特征在于,包括:业务建模模块、数据接入模块、图谱分析模块以及图谱管理模块:所述业务建模模块被配置为:根据业务场景及业务数据分析出所述业务场景中的实体和关系;所述数据接入模块被配置为:根据所述实体和所述关系建立实体模型和关系模型,以及将所述实体模型和所述关系模型存储在Neo4j中;所述图谱分析模块被配置为:分析所述实体模型和所述关系模型,得到分析结果,以及将所述分析结果以图形的形式展现,生成所述业务场景的图形分析数据;所述图谱管理模块被配置为:即时保存所述分析结果和所述图形分析数据,生成知识图谱分析图,以及将所述知识图谱分析图存储在MySQL中。2.根据权利要求1所述的知识图谱分析系统,其特征在于,还包括数据检索模块,所述数据检索模块被配置为:基于图数据库Neo4j检索引擎,根据所述实体的属性值进行关键词匹配搜索,以查找目标实体;根据所述关系的预设条件进行条件搜索,以查找目标关系。3.根据权利要求1所述的知识图谱分析系统,其特征在于,所述业务建模模块进一步被配置为:根据预设的模型关系字典构建实体属性及可视化实体关系,所述预设的模型关系字典用于存储所述实体及所述关系的属性信息。4.根据权利要求1所述的知识图谱分析系统,其特征在于,所述数据接入模块进一步被配置为:通过可视化方式对接各种数据源,以及对所述数据源及所述业务数据进行校验及管理,根据所述实体和所述数据源建立基本知识库。5.根据权利要求1所述的知识图谱分析系统,其特征在于,所述图谱分析模块进一步被配置为:根据所述实体和所述关...
【专利技术属性】
技术研发人员:汪德嘉,王淦,
申请(专利权)人:江苏通付盾科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。